Integrated Analysis

The core event involves Fundstrat’s Tom Lee announcing a 7,700 S&P 500 target for end-2026 during a CNBC Closing Bell interview [6]. The forecast implies ~11.5% annual growth from the index’s current level of 6,902.10 [0]. Key supporting factors include anticipated Federal Reserve rate cuts (two cuts in 2026, per Morgan Stanley [3]) and favorable momentum in sectors Lee identified as drivers: basic materials (+2.09%), energy (+1.10%), technology (+0.43%), and financials (+0.82%)—all of which posted gains on the report day [0].

Related market developments include NVIDIA’s launch of the Blackwell AI chip, which enables 3x faster training and 2x better performance per dollar [5]. This innovation could further boost the tech sector, aligning with Lee’s outlook. Additionally, Lee’s track record as one of Wall Street’s most accurate forecasters adds credibility to the projection [1]. Other analysts, such as Oppenheimer (8,100 target) and Morgan Stanley (7,800 target), have released similarly bullish forecasts for 2026 [3], suggesting a consensus of optimism for market growth.

Risks & Opportunities

Risks
:

  • AI valuation bubbles could correct, impacting tech sector performance [1].
  • Uncertainty around the new Fed chair’s policy direction may disrupt rate cut expectations [1].
  • External factors like social unrest and Supreme Court tariff rulings could introduce volatility [1].

Opportunities
:

  • The highlighted sectors (basic materials, energy, tech, financials) present growth potential if Lee’s forecast holds [0].
  • NVIDIA’s Blackwell chip could drive AI-related revenue growth, benefiting the tech sector [5].
